20090195306 | SWITCHED-CAPACITOR CIRCUIT HAVING SWITCH-LESS FEEDBACK PATH - A switched-capacitor circuit includes a plurality of cascaded differential-input, single-ended-output amplifiers. A negative feedback path, from an output terminal of a last of the cascaded amplifiers to an input terminal of a first of the cascaded amplifiers, is configured to exclude, and not be shorted out by, any switches. | 08-06-2009 |

20140022007 | Charge Transfer Apparatus and Method - An apparatus for transferring charge has a first charge pump path with a plurality of stages having first capacitors, and a second charge pump path, also with a plurality of stage having second capacitors, in parallel with the first charge pump path. The first and second charge pump paths are coupled to share a common output node. The apparatus also has a timing circuit coupled with the first and second charge pump paths. Among other things, the timing circuit is configured to cause at least one of the first capacitors to periodically charge at least one of the second capacitors. | 01-23-2014 |

20090269198 | ROTOR BLADE FOR A ROTARY WING AIRCRAFT - A rotor blade including a rotor blade profile including a profile tip region, a profile trailing edge region including a trailing edge and a profile body having a profile core. A covering skin including an upper skin and a lower skin encase the profile core. A reversibly bendable flexural actuator including a first actuator end disposed at the trailing edge region of the rotor blade profile and a second actuator end projecting past the profile body toward the trailing edge. The second actuator end forms part of the trailing edge region and forms a movable rotor blade flap, the movable rotor blade flap being deformable into an arc-shaped rotor blade flap deflection upon a bending of the flexural actuator. | 10-29-2009 |
